Transaction e7bf7c216674650b391044552027d49dedb11f47615fa6f277396077e13e8005

1 Input
2 Outputs
  • e7bf7c216674650b391044552027d49dedb11f47615fa6f277396077e13e8005:0
  • value  170179
    address  3FvhT5r2Pj7WzRyqjvw1Eh15FWaVzyQ9vs
  • e7bf7c216674650b391044552027d49dedb11f47615fa6f277396077e13e8005:1
  • value  4155472
    address  3BCNsSrjctvMEN3R2m7hpDKsvAdyfJQKMe